A class-AB output stage circuit is configured with controllable reference voltages for providing stable quiescent current. An exemplary output stage circuit comprises one or more control circuits, such as feedback loops, configured to control and/or adjust the reference voltages within the class-AB circuit based on the output voltage and/or supply rail voltage levels. In addition, an exemplary output stage circuit can also comprise one or more clamp circuits configured to facilitate operation of the output stage circuit when the output supply is proximate to or exceeds a positive or a negative supply rail.
